The stock speakers are good speakers powered by a poor amp. I highly suggest that you change the amp first and use a FARK then decide if you like the stock speakers or not. Trust me, it's night and day... To answer your question I don't know about how the door tweeters hook up but I'd guess they run down to the main door speaker. Regardless if you use the Fark you should be good to go with the rest of the factory wiring.

Stereo upgrade
The BA speakers are cheap and low quality (made of paper/small magnets) and will eventually blow. I would not upgrade your amplifier without upgrading all of your speakers. The sound will be night and day. Furthermore, you can eliminate the unnecessary center channel 3.5" speaker from the dash.
![]() The BA amp is cheap and low quality too. ![]() ![]() I have the JL Audio HD900/5 amp and my ZL1 screams and thumps. I installed a gain control knob in my center console, so I can turn the subs up or down. I have all JL Audio speaker wires, RCA cables, and speakers (6.5" components with separate tweeters in the doors, 6"x9" coax speakers in the rear deck, two JL Audio 12's in the trunk). I removed the crappy flat-sounding MyLink touchscreen and installed a Pioneer AVIC Z150BH. I retained my OnStar, steering wheel controls, and all warning chimes (including back-up sensors). My OEM back-up camera works with my new head unit and I also have Sirius/XM, Pandora, Aha Radio, and navigation. I can also watch dvd's while driving and my iPhone 5 outputs video to the screen (Netflix, YouTube, HBO to Go, video files from iPod app, etc).
